MIT Sloan Analytics Conference Returns To Boston Convention Center

The ninth annual MIT Sloan Sports Analytics Conference opens today in Boston, with the event returning to the Boston Convention & Exhibition Center. With the event moving to the larger hall compared to the Hynes Convention Center, organizers are expecting a crowd of more than 3,100, more than a thousand higher than a year ago. Scheduled speakers include MLB Commissioner Rob Manfred, NBA Commissioner Adam Silver, MLS Commissioner Don Garber, NBA Kings President Chris Granger, Red Sox COO Sam Kennedy, and Wasserman Media Group Vice Chair Arn Tellem, among many others.

Patriots VP/Customer Marketing & Strategy Jessica Gelman at the start of the event joked, "Charles Barkley will not be here," referring to Barkley's recent on-air comments disparaging the use of advanced statistics
